[Auszug] White dwarfs are the remnant cores of stars that initially had masses of less than 8 solar masses. They cool gradually over billions of years, and have been suggested to make up much of the ‘dark matter’ in the halo of the Milky Way. But extremely cool white dwarfs have proved ...
